Transaction 2896144bf2cca11b137ccb9f0f0f645c73e571055f278c16cc7a720b5b20807f
1 Input
2 Outputs
- 2896144bf2cca11b137ccb9f0f0f645c73e571055f278c16cc7a720b5b20807f:0
- 2896144bf2cca11b137ccb9f0f0f645c73e571055f278c16cc7a720b5b20807f:1
value 100701
address 16hYjusg2wRD6gBMW1kuz1gP1YGg5aRVu8
value 241465588
address 3MfN5to5K5be2RupWE8rjJHQ6V9L8ypWeh